Was looking at my Nebraska map and noticed that Bellevue is not highlighted in red meaning that it has a hospital. I got to thinking, I believe there is a hospital at Offut, but I could not think of any in the Bellevue limits. There is Midlands in Papillion, hospitals in Omaha and smaller medical centers in Bellevue so it isn't like they are without healthcare. I just find it interesting that Bellevue is without a hospital.

The hosplital at the base has for the most part been decommissioned and is more just a doctor's office/urgecare type thing.
They are however building a brand new hospital as we speak. It is part of the Nebraska Medical Center network... just west of 25th street on Highway 370... appears to be fairly large - I think I heard like 250,000 square feet... supposed to be open by the end of the year. |

Believe it or not, one of the biggest and most prolific industries in the Omaha metropolitan area IS the medical industry...
Every hospital in the city is currently under a massive expansion, plus there are 3 hospitals being built or about to get built.. Plus UNMC aka Omaha's second skyline isn't even close to being finished yet, lol.. Their are four new towers in the plans and they are moving saddle creek road to do this, plus a few other large scale (not towers) buildings in the plans for this area.. We are experiencing a current $1billion+ construction/planned construction of the health care field.. We also are the only city (I believe) under 3million people to have 3 major medical research companies ![]() |
